    Magic eraser the bumper?

    I have late model plastic bumpers and the paint is fading and looks more pinky than brillantrot. Can you magic eraser these? Or should I just pull them off and buy some colour matched rattle can paint and do it up that way?

            Its the chemical in the magic eraser that works. I use it on abs plastics that show age and wax residue. Using it on colors will only mask the problem. Get a good polishing compound and go to work. Use a solid wax afterword and be done with it.
